Apparatus, system and method for a web-based interactive video platform
First Claim
1. A system, comprising:
- a controller comprising a processor and a memory, the controller configured to broadcast a web-based meeting between a plurality of audience members and a second user, the plurality of audience members comprising a first user; and
a graphical user interface configured to display the broadcasted web-based meeting,wherein the controller is configured to;
receive, from the first user through the graphical user interface, a request from the first user to present a live video question to the second user,broadcast, through the graphical user interface, a real time video feed of the first user, so that the first user can ask the question in real time and the second user can respond to the first user'"'"'s question in real time,receive, through the graphical user interface, a role assignment command that assigns a third user the role of a screener in the web based meeting,initiate a private discussion between the first user and the third user so that the third user can screen the first user and the question before the controller broadcasts the real time video feed of the first user, andprovide an annotation to the second user, the annotation being about the first user or the question.
4 Assignments
0 Petitions
Accused Products
Abstract
An apparatus, a system, a method and a computer program product are provided. The system includes a controller configured to broadcast a web-based meeting between a first user and a second user. The system further includes a graphical user interface configured to display the broadcasted web-based meeting. The controller is configured to receive a request from the first user through the graphical user interface. The request includes one of a text question, a recorded video question and a request from the first user to present a live video question to the second user. The controller is further configured to broadcast the request through the graphical user interface. When the received request includes the request from the first user to present the live video question, the controller is further configured to broadcast the request as a real time video feed of the first user, so that the first user can ask the question in real time and the second user can respond to the first user'"'"'s question in real time.
-
Citations
39 Claims
-
1. A system, comprising:
-
a controller comprising a processor and a memory, the controller configured to broadcast a web-based meeting between a plurality of audience members and a second user, the plurality of audience members comprising a first user; and a graphical user interface configured to display the broadcasted web-based meeting, wherein the controller is configured to; receive, from the first user through the graphical user interface, a request from the first user to present a live video question to the second user, broadcast, through the graphical user interface, a real time video feed of the first user, so that the first user can ask the question in real time and the second user can respond to the first user'"'"'s question in real time, receive, through the graphical user interface, a role assignment command that assigns a third user the role of a screener in the web based meeting, initiate a private discussion between the first user and the third user so that the third user can screen the first user and the question before the controller broadcasts the real time video feed of the first user, and provide an annotation to the second user, the annotation being about the first user or the question.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23)
-
-
24. A method comprising:
-
broadcasting, with a controller comprising a processor and a memory, a web based meeting between a plurality of audience members and a second user, the plurality of audience members comprising a first user; displaying, with a graphical user interface, the broadcasted web-based meeting; receiving, from the first user through the graphical user interface, a request from the first user to present a live video question to the second user; broadcasting, through the graphical user interface, a real time video feed of the first user, so that the first user can ask the question in real time and the second user can respond to the first user'"'"'s question in real time; receiving, through the graphical user interface, a role assignment command that assigns a third user the role of a screener in the web based meeting; initiating a private discussion between the first user and the third user so that the third user can screen the first user and the question before the controller broadcasts the real time video feed of the first user; and providing an annotation to the second user, the annotation being about the first user or the question. - View Dependent Claims (25, 26, 27, 28, 29, 30, 31, 32, 33, 34, 35, 36, 37, 38, 39)
-
Specification